Herringbone With a New Urban Beat.
Herringbone is old. That is the joke. It keeps getting younger. The contemporary version edits the play. Think slimmer planks. Think calmer tones. Imagine a bigger gap that allows light to flow. On open-plan flats, the herringbone is laid in a lengthwise manner in order to stretch the room. It is a tricksome optical play that is always successful.
Laminate versions have turned silent accomplice here. They click tight. They sit flat. They are beaten by pets, children, and the party spills occasionally. When you want that traditional zigzag, and you do not want the traditional price, laminate will provide the appearance without the cry at the cashier.

Broad Planks to Modest Trust.
Wide planks calm things down. Fewer seams. Longer lines. Less visual noise. Modern houses with few furnishings are fond of this plan. It lets the room speak softly.
Wide plank laminate has come of age. The texture of the surface is convincing. The edges are crisp. Put it straight up, and the room appears to have a higher ceiling. Hang it diagonally, and the space will be jubilant but not noisy. Both work. This will be a matter of the amount of personality that you desire on the floor or the wall.

Mixed Direction Zones
Open living requires no screaming boundaries. Direction is change done low profile. One way of running in the kitchen with planks. Spin them ninety degrees in the living room. No thresholds. No breaks. Only a slight movement of the foot.
This method is effective with laminate. It snaps together and maintains transitions. Space is not haphazard, but not divided.

Grey Without the Gloom
Grey floors had a moment. Then people went too far. The modern correction leaves grey but makes it hot. Think greige. Imagine a stone that is a touch of sand. Grey without the gloom.
These tones suit city living. They handle changing light. They get along with black metallic, glass, and pale walls. They conceal scuffs in the busy houses more than a pure light form of shade. They handle changing light.
